Hey everyone!

I just have to share my delightful discovery at the Dunolly Bakery – it’s been a hidden gem right under my nose for almost a year, and boy, am I glad I finally stepped in!

As soon as I walked through the door, a cheerful “Welcome To Dunolly Bakery” sign greeted me. And let me tell you, the warm welcome didn’t stop there. The barista’s friendly smile was just the start of a very pleasant experience.

The display was a feast for the eyes – pies, slices, muffins, biscuits, and other mouth-watering goodies were laid out, each one looking more tempting than the last. I eventually decided on a comforting mug of coffee and a scrumptious coffee and walnut muffin.

While I savoured my delicious brew, served by the ever-jovial Malcolm (or Mal, as everyone calls him), I took in the cosy ambience. Soft background music played, and the setting was both charming and practical.

A thoughtful ramp with hand railings led up to the main seating area, where natural wooden tables and chairs beautifully complemented the polished floorboards. The place was spotless, and I could even see into what seemed to be the kitchen area from the counter. High ceilings added a spacious feel, and the current local paper was conveniently placed on the window ledge next to me.

Even on a chilly day, Dunolly Bakery was bustling, and it was warm and inviting inside. They had a TV in one corner and a table stocked with cutlery and other necessities on the other side, ensuring everything you might need was within easy reach.

But here’s the highlight of my visit – while I was enjoying my muffin and coffee, Mal suddenly burst into a spontaneous song about a customer named Jennifer with green eyes. It was absolutely charming and gave me a good chuckle.

I left Dunolly Bakery with a smile, thinking, “Yes, I’ll definitely be back.” The great atmosphere, excellent service, and lovely space make it a true local treasure. Kudos to the team – we need more businesses like this in our community.

And I hope the owners won’t mind if I encourage other local entrepreneurs to visit and pick up some tips on creating such a successful and welcoming spot.

Id give 5 stars as the baked goods are lovely. Yep, buy a pie, pastie or sausage roll. They are great. Yep buy the cake things in the glass display things. They are great too. But avoid the bread and rolls behind the service counter open to the air. They are too open, no cover! The few times iv been in, twice I saw flies crawling over the bread and rolls! They are completely uncovered. Not to mention people coming in that may have covid! This day and age bakery goods should be covered....
